1850 MARRIAGES



6 DECEMBER 1850, Friday


At St. Clement, on Monday last, Mr. Samuel Brown WILLIAMS, shipwright of Padstow, to Mrs. Catherine TRURAN, of Chacewater.

At St. Agnes, on Tuesday last, Mr. T.M. NINNIS, of the Polberou Mines, to Miss Susan CARTER, both of that place.

At the Registrar's office, Redruth, on Tuesday last, Mr. John ADAMS, to Miss Elizabeth RUNNALLS.

At Camborne, on Sunday last, Mr. Issac RAWLINGS, to Miss Lawrence GLASSON; and on Monday last, Mr. Thomas HARRIS, jun., to Miss Mary BARTLE.

At the Wesleyan chapel, Hayle, on Sunday last, Mr. William NICHOLAS, to Miss Mary Ann NOEL (Noal?).

At Madron, on Sunday last, Mr. William BOWDEN, to Miss Mary Jane TREWENNACK; on Monday, Mr. William TONKIN, to Miss Elizabeth EDDY; and on Tuesday, Mr. John ARUNDEL, to Miss Ellen HAYES, all of Penzance.

At Gulval, on the 24th ult., Mr. Richard TREGONING, to Miss Elizabeth MORLEY.

At Talland, on the 21st ult., Mr. R.H. SHAPCOTT, ship builder, of East Looe, to Elizabeth, youngest daughter of Mr. Jonathan BOLT, chief officer of the Coast Guard Station, West Looe.

In London, on Sunday last, Mr. James BARRETT, late of St. Austell, to Joanna, second daughter of the late Capt. FRANCIS, of St. Blazey.


13 DECEMBER 1850, Friday


At Portreath, on the 30th ult., Mr. Walter TRESCOWTHICK, to Miss Louisa TRELOAR, both of that place.

At Camborne, on the 5th instant, Mr. Wm. SINCOCK, to Miss Prudence GLANVILLE; and on Monday last, Mr. John HOCKING, to Miss Grace WILLIAMS.

At The Wesleyan Chapel, Hayle, on Saturday last, Mr. Richard FLOYD, of Camborne, to Miss Mary GRIBBLE, of Illogan.

At Madron, on Saturday last, Mr. John WILLEY, to Miss Elizabeth STEVENS, both of Penzance.

At Wesley Rock Chapel, Madron on Saturday last, Mr. Samuel May PASSMORE, to Miss Sarah PAUL.

At Gulval, on Monday last, Mr. Martin CURNOW, to Miss Charlotte JAMES.

At St. Ives, on Sunday last, Mr. Charles RICHARDS, of that place to Miss Mary MOORSHEAD, of Lelant; and Mr. Richard BOSANK, to Miss Mary DANIEL.

At St. Erth, on the 5th instant, Mr. Wm. NICHOLAS, to Miss Prudence BLIGHT, of Treloweth, both in that parish.

At Ladock, on Monday last, Mr. Henry HOTTEN, of Tregear, to Catherine, only daughter of Mr. R.D. BONE, formerly of Penhale, both in that parish.

At St. Austell, on Friday last, Mr. Richard ROWE, to Miss Elizabeth MERIFIELD.

At Bude Haven, on the 4th instant, Mr. John HEARD, to Miss Honour MAYNARD, both of that place.

At Padstow, on Tuesday last, Capt. Edwin KNIGHT, of the schooner "Pascoe," to Miss Esther WILSON, both of that place.

At Stoke, on the 21st ult., W.G. HULL, Esq., of Tamerton Foliott, to Miss Grace PELLOW, of Northpetherwin.

At Widdicombe, near Ashburton, on the 21st ult., Capt James BROWNING, of the Headland Tin Mines, to Miss Mary ANDREWS.

At Holsworthy, on the 5th instant, Mr. LILLYCRAP, to Mary, daughter of Mr. BROWN, of Egloskerry.

At St. Martin�s-in-the-Fields, on Saturday last, Henry Smith COLLINS, Paymaster and Purser, R.N., eldest son of the late John COLLINS, Esq., R.N., of Devonport, to Fanny, eldest daughter of Lionel T. BEALE, Esq., of Long Acre, London.


20 DECEMBER 1850, Friday


At Germoe, on the 17th instant, Mr. Mark HENDY, of Cury to Miss Mary HARRY, of the former parish.

At Redruth, on Monday last, Capt. Ralph EUSTICE, Manager of the Stray Park and Camborne Vean Mines, to Miss Grace Phillips, of Redruth.

At the Wesleyan Chapel, Hayle, on the 14th instant, Mr. William ROWE, to Miss Elizabeth SADDY, both of Camborne. (could be Seddy?)

At Ludgvan on Saturday last, Mr. Wm. ??? to Miss Jane HODGE; and Mr. Wm. UREN to Miss Ann PEARCE, all of that place.

At Paul, on Saturday last, Capt. C. CARY, of the barque, "Olympus," to Elizabeth, daughter of Thomas VICTOR, Esq.

At Morval, on Tuesday last, Sir John DUCKWORTH, Bart., M.P. to Mary Isabella, youngest daughter of John BULLER, Esq., of Morval.

At St. Veep, on the 6th instant, Mr. James HICKS to Miss GRYLLS.

At Dover, on the 10th instant, T. BEEVOR, Esq., eldest son of Sir T.B. Beevor, Bart., of Hargham Hall, Norfolk, to Sophia Jane, widow of the late T.J. JERMY, Esq., of Stanfield Hall, in the same county, and daughter of the late Rev. C. CHEVALIER, of Badingham, Suffolk.

In London on the 13th instant, Mr. E. THOMPSON, to Mary, youngest daughter of Mr. W.H. PASCOE, surgeon, of Cubert.

At Sydney, on the 2nd of July last, Capt. Augustus Frederick JENNER, of H.M. 11th Regiment, Major of Brigade, fifth son of the Right Hon. Sir Herbert Jenner FUST, to Caroline Catherine, third daughter of Major General E.B. WYNYARD, C.B., commanding the troops of the Australian Colonies.


27 DECEMBER 1850, Friday


At St. Just in Penwith, on the 18th instant, Mr. William VEAL to Miss Celia ROBERTS; and on the 19th, Mr. Madron LEGGO ? to Miss Elizabeth HOCKING, all of St. Just.

At Madron, on Friday last, the Rev. John Howe SNELL, of Buckland, Buckinghamshire, to Etheldreda, daughter of Mr. John Pope VIBERT, of York House, Penzance.

At St. Dennis, on Saturday last, Mr. John PAYNE to Miss Elizabeth BRAY; and Mr. James STEVENS to Miss Mary SAUNDERS.

At Newton St. Cyres, Devon, on the 14th instant, Mr. George KING, china-merchant, of Exeter, to Ann MAJOR, only daughter of Mr. Robert PASMORE, of Smallbrook in the above parish.

At Combeinteignhead, on the 19th instant, the Rev. John Clare PIGOT, eldest son of J.M.B. Pigot, M.D., of Raddington, Nottinghamshire, to Elizabeth, third daughter of the Rev. Bourchier William WREY, Rector of Tawstock and Combeinteignhead, Devon.

At St. Marylebone, London, on Saturday last, Mr. John TOLLERVEY, to Mary, fourth daughter of the late Mr. Charles SOUTHALL, of St. Luke, Middlesex.
